[PATCH 06/20] KVM: arm64: Add a range to __pkvm_host_share/unshare_hyp()

Nothing prevents the host/hyp sharing transition to work on a range. In
preparation for testing huge-mapping with the pKVM ownership selftest,
add a range to these hypercalls to allow them to be tested just like the
others without any special case.

diff --git a/arch/arm64/kvm/hyp/include/nvhe/mem_protect.h b/arch/arm64/kvm/hyp/include/nvhe/mem_protect.h
index e2a5d7ffec7d..1f70162fa625 100644
--- a/arch/arm64/kvm/hyp/include/nvhe/mem_protect.h
+++ b/arch/arm64/kvm/hyp/include/nvhe/mem_protect.h
@@ -31,10 +31,10 @@ enum pkvm_component_id {
 };
 
 int __pkvm_prot_finalize(void);
-int __pkvm_host_share_hyp(u64 pfn);
+int __pkvm_host_share_hyp(u64 pfn, u64 nr_pages);
 int __pkvm_guest_share_host(struct pkvm_hyp_vcpu *vcpu, u64 gfn);
 int __pkvm_guest_unshare_host(struct pkvm_hyp_vcpu *vcpu, u64 gfn);
-int __pkvm_host_unshare_hyp(u64 pfn);
+int __pkvm_host_unshare_hyp(u64 pfn, u64 nr_pages);
 int __pkvm_host_donate_hyp(u64 pfn, u64 nr_pages);
 int __pkvm_hyp_donate_host(u64 pfn, u64 nr_pages);
 int __pkvm_host_share_ffa(u64 pfn, u64 nr_pages);

diff --git a/arch/arm64/kvm/hyp/nvhe/mem_protect.c b/arch/arm64/kvm/hyp/nvhe/mem_protect.c
index b917537f12a7..3118941a11a7 100644
--- a/arch/arm64/kvm/hyp/nvhe/mem_protect.c
+++ b/arch/arm64/kvm/hyp/nvhe/mem_protect.c
@@ -962,12 +962,15 @@ int __pkvm_vcpu_in_poison_fault(struct pkvm_hyp_vcpu *hyp_vcpu)
 	return ret;
 }
 
-int __pkvm_host_share_hyp(u64 pfn)
+int __pkvm_host_share_hyp(u64 pfn, u64 nr_pages)
 {
 	u64 phys = hyp_pfn_to_phys(pfn);
-	u64 size = PAGE_SIZE;
+	u64 size = PAGE_SIZE * nr_pages;
 	int ret;
 
+	if (!pfn_range_is_valid(pfn, nr_pages))
+		return -EINVAL;
+
 	host_lock_component();
 	hyp_lock_component();
 
@@ -1054,12 +1057,15 @@ int __pkvm_guest_unshare_host(struct pkvm_hyp_vcpu *vcpu, u64 gfn)
 	return ret;
 }
 
-int __pkvm_host_unshare_hyp(u64 pfn)
+int __pkvm_host_unshare_hyp(u64 pfn, u64 nr_pages)
 {
 	u64 phys = hyp_pfn_to_phys(pfn);
-	u64 size = PAGE_SIZE;
+	u64 size = PAGE_SIZE * nr_pages;
 	int ret;
 
+	if (!pfn_range_is_valid(pfn, nr_pages))
+		return -EINVAL;
+
 	host_lock_component();
 	hyp_lock_component();
